Polymarket to let users make prediction market bets on private companies

Polymarket launched a new set of prediction markets on Tuesday that allows users to trade on private company performance for the first time. The New York-based company said it is teaming up with Nasdaq Private Market, a secondary trading venue that provides data on non-public companies, to offer the new service. The revolt against i-Ready: Private equity-backed software faces parent, teacher and student fury

In interviews, 10 current and former teachers from New York, Pennsylvania, Georgia, Nevada and California described concerns about lost time and administrative demands.
